    Stat check says with 40 minutes played Jacobson had:

    3 passes, 3 runs, 6 metres, 6 tackles made (1 missed), no turnovers conceded and no penalties conceded.

    During the first half, we had 49% possession and 48% territory and were in deep shit. I'm not sure that he is the answer at 6 but he certainly wasn't the problem.

    Look to our game drivers who couldn't keep the ball in front of the hard workers.
